Ground Transportation from the Airport
Express Bus
The Logan Express Bus picks up at Terminals A, B, C, and E on the arrivals level and connects you to the Hynes Convention Center.  It runs on a 20 minute schedule between 6:00 a.m. and 10 p.m.

The return bus picks up at the Hynes Convention Center and  Copley Square (St. James Avenue)between 5 a.m. and 10 p.m.

A one-way fare is $7.50.  Visa, MasterCard, American Express, Diners Club and debit cards are accepted. Cash is not accepted.

All buses are wheelchair accessible.

Subway
The subway is a great option to get from the airport to the hotels and convention center. To get to the Hynes, take the Blue Line inbound toward Bowdoin for two stops. At State Street, connect to the Orange Line. Take the Orange Line outbound towards Forest Hills for three stops until you reach Back Bay. The stop is .7 miles away from the Hynes Convention Center. The commute takes  around 50 minutes. With a CharlieTicket, the commute will cost $2.75.

Taxi
The estimated taxi far from the airport is $40 one way.

By Train
Amtrak trains service the Back Bay Station (Orange Line). The stop is .7 miles away from the Hynes Convention Center.
